> I definitely want to avoid name clashes since there may be a python-ldap
> release for Python3 in the future.
> 
> The following module name spaces are used by python-ldap:
> ldap
> ldif
> dsml
> ldapurl
> 
> So please rename to something else.
> 
> Though I definitely expect people to confuse package names:
> python-ldap3-0.9 with python-ldap-3.0 and
> python3-ldap3-0.9 with python3-ldap-3.0
